./configure gives options: --enable-threads and --enable-ulog There is small problem with configure script, when i prepare source using ./configure --enable-ulog configure script doesn't set flag DENABLEULOG=1. When ebuild inherits autotools and eautoreconf is put in src_prepare() then support for ulog works. Next, there is no --enable-mmap , use flag "mmap" is useless. Summary: USE flags for version >=0.11.0 : new "threads", removed "mmap" USE flags for version >=0.12.0 : new "ulog" Reproducible: Always
